Job description

Location: Sewell, NY

Job Type: Direct hire

Work Week: 8:15 am – 5 pm, in office

Work Mode: 100% onsite

Salary Range: $80,000 - $135,000 per year.

Job Overview: The Fair Lending Banking Specialist will lead the design, implementation, and ongoing management of the Bank’s Fair Lending Compliance Program to ensure full compliance with federal and state regulations and maintain a strong fair lending risk profile. This role serves as the program owner for all Fair Lending governance, risk assessment, monitoring, reporting, training, and regulatory examination readiness activities.

The ideal candidate will bring hands-on experience establishing and leading a Fair Lending Compliance Program within a banking or financial institution environment — including developing risk assessment methodologies, building monitoring frameworks, conducting redlining and comparative file reviews, managing remediation, and presenting results to Senior Management and the Board of Directors.

This position partners closely with Senior Leadership, Compliance, Risk, CRA, Lending, and Audit teams to proactively identify Fair Lending risk and continuously strengthen the Bank’s compliance posture.

Key Responsibilities
  • Design, implement, and oversee the Bank’s enterprise-wide Fair Lending Compliance Program, ensuring it is risk-based and aligned with the Bank’s size, complexity, and business model
  • Serve as the primary subject matter expert and owner for Fair Lending risk management across all lending products and business lines
  • Advise Senior Management and the Board of Directors on emerging Fair Lending risks, regulatory expectations, and program effectiveness
  • Develop and execute the Bank’s annual Fair Lending risk assessment, evaluating underwriting, pricing, marketing, steering, redlining, and product risk
  • Design and oversee a robust Fair Lending monitoring framework, including:
  • Comparative file reviews
  • Redlining analysis
  • Marketing and outreach reviews
  • Exception and override testing
  • Quality of assistance reviews
  • Identify root causes of Fair Lending issues and ensure timely remediation and control enhancements
Reporting & Regulatory Engagement
  • Prepare clear, concise, and data-driven reports for Senior Management and the Board of Directors on Fair Lending risk, trends, and remediation efforts
  • Serve as the primary owner for Fair Lending regulatory examinations (OCC, FDIC, CFPB, state regulators), including preparation, issue management, and response development
  • Maintain comprehensive documentation, workpapers, and evidence supporting program effectiveness
  • Develop and maintain all Fair Lending-related policies, procedures, and program documentation
  • Review credit policies, pricing structures, underwriting criteria, marketing strategies, new products, and third-party activities to proactively identify Fair Lending risk
  • Design and lead Fair Lending training programs for employees, Senior Management, and the Board of Directors, including customized training as needed
Cross-Functional Leadership
  • Partner with the CRA Officer, Lending teams, Compliance, Risk Management, Audit, and Operations to integrate Fair Lending controls throughout the organization
  • Lead continuous improvement initiatives to strengthen preventative and detective controls
  • Manage special compliance projects as assigned
Required Qualifications

Important Note: This role requires hands-on leadership and ownership of a Fair Lending Compliance Program within a banking environment. Experience limited to loan origination, underwriting, or participation in Fair Lending reviews without program design and management responsibility will not meet the requirements of this position.

  • Bachelor’s Degree (required)
  • 5+ years of banking compliance experience with direct ownership of Fair Lending Compliance Programs
  • Demonstrated experience designing and managing Fair Lending risk assessments, monitoring frameworks, and regulatory examinations
  • Extensive hands‑on experience with:
  • Comparative file reviews
  • Redlining analysis
  • Underwriting and pricing risk reviews
  • Expert knowledge of Fair Lending laws and regulations, including ECOA, FHA, HMDA, and regulatory guidance
  • Proven ability to present complex Fair Lending risk information to Senior Management and Board-level audiences
  • Strong analytical and data interpretation skills
  • Proven ability to lead cross-functional initiatives and manage multiple complex projects simultaneously
  • Excellent written and verbal communication skills
  • Strong organizational skills and ability to work independently
Preferred Qualifications
  • Certified Compliance Professional (CRCM, CAFP, or similar)
  • Experience leading Fair Lending programs within community banks, regional banks, or credit unions
  • Experience working directly with regulatory agencies on Fair Lending matters
  • Advanced data analytics or statistical analysis experience related to Fair Lending risk
